Understanding the Situation

Deepfake technology has evolved rapidly, leading to alarming consequences. Initially uncovered in 2020, Telegram bots designed to create explicit images without consent have proliferated. These bots exploit artificial intelligence to generate harmful content, including images of minors. The ease of access and the sheer number of users highlight the growing threat posed by these tools.

Key Points

  • A review identified at least 50 Telegram bots capable of creating explicit photos or videos.
  • These bots collectively boast over 4 million monthly users, with some having more than 400,000 users each.
  • The spread of these bots represents a significant increase in the production of nonconsensual explicit content, especially targeting women and girls.
  • The growth of generative AI has made it easier to create such damaging content, with many users unaware of the implications.
